Zaka Ashraf congratulates Shaheens on ACC Men's Emerging Teams Asia Cup Triumph
The PCB chairman says this victory is a testament to the immense talent and dedication of our young cricketers.
Lahore: The Pakistan Cricket Board (PCB) extends its heartfelt congratulations to Pakistan Shaheens on their victory in the ACC Men's Emerging Teams Asia Cup.
Mohammad Haris-led Shaheens displayed exceptional talent, teamwork, and determination, emerging triumphant by defeating India A by 128 runs at the R Premadasa Stadium in Colombo on Sunday evening.
This victory marks the second time the Shaheens have clinched the title, previously triumphing over Bangladesh in the 2019 edition.
Chair of the PCB Management Committee, Zaka Ashraf, expressed his elation at the remarkable performance put forth by Pakistan Shaheens, praising their unwavering spirit and outstanding skills throughout the tournament. He commended the players for their dedication and hard work, which culminated in a well-deserved victory.
